The Pioneers: Early Days of Nintendo Voice Acting

Alright, let's rewind a bit, back to the golden age of gaming. When Nintendo was starting out, voice acting wasn't exactly a huge thing, especially in the early days of the NES and Super NES. Back then, games were more about gameplay and pixelated graphics than complex audio. But as technology improved, so did the possibilities. Remember the original Super Mario Bros.? No voices there, just those iconic sound effects! But, as the 3D era dawned with the Nintendo 64, things started to change dramatically. Games like Super Mario 64 were among the first to bring in actual voice acting, and it was a game-changer. It was like, suddenly, Mario was saying “It’s-a me, Mario!” And it was awesome! These early voice actors, often working with limited resources and technology, laid the foundation for what Nintendo voice acting would become. They helped define the personalities of iconic characters, setting the stage for future generations. Notable Voice Actors in the Early Years

Let’s give some props to some of the key players who shaped the early landscape of Nintendo voice acting! Some names truly stand out. Take Charles Martinet, for instance. He is the voice of Mario! He began voicing Mario in 1990 and has voiced him for decades. His unique approach to the role, full of energy and enthusiasm, has become synonymous with the character. The impact is undeniable. Then there's Jen Taylor, the voice of Princess Peach! She gave Peach a charming and endearing voice. Both have voiced these characters for years. They brought these characters to life, making them feel real and relatable.

The Key Players: Notable Nintendo Voice Actors Today

Alright, let's take a look at some of the amazing voice actors who are currently making waves in the world of Nintendo games! These individuals are the voices of the characters we know and love, and they're doing an amazing job. Let's start with Charles Martinet, the iconic voice of Mario. Martinet has been the voice of Mario for over 30 years and has become synonymous with the character. His energetic and playful portrayal of Mario has won the hearts of millions around the world. Then there's Samantha Kelly, the voice of Princess Peach! Kelly brings Peach to life with her sweet and charming voice, adding a sense of warmth and kindness to the character.

Another very important voice actor is Kenta Miyake, who plays Bowser! Miyake gives Bowser his menacing and powerful voice. He also is known for bringing Bowser's intimidating presence to the game.
